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68592451757 88 24881348277
22982473 16305
22982473 16305
8135735 3850397096 23789805644
All about undefined
Interested in learning more?
22982473 16305
8135735 3850397096 23789805644
See more
849120328 099748
22786 533 15
See more
207344778 98419 21141274254
65852 30317455594 7048078
See more